Zeolite A is used as a water softener in detergents and washing powders. Industrial production combines hydrated A12O3, aqueous NaOH and Na4Si04. After crystallization, the product (zeolite A) is subject to a number of washing and drying processes before use.
(a) Describe the general structural characteristics of a zeolite, and comment on how an aluminosilicate differs from a silicate,
(b) By representing zeolite A as NavA, suggest how it functions as a water softener.
